Student Life Director of Health/Wellness

Work Study Job Type: 
Student Life
Duties and Tasks: 

Purpose:  To provide a positive and engaging campus community through student activities and programming.

This person will assist with the preparation of Intramural programs as well as constantly and consistently promote all Intramural events.

Job Duties: 

  • Create and implement marketing strategies and material for various events
  • Assist in maintaining bulletin boards and help with posters and flyers for various events
  • Research innovative marketing strategies and techniques
  • Compile and tabulate evaluations once the season is complete
  • Obtain venues and necessary equipment for upcoming seasons
  • Attend regular meetings and trainings as appointed by SAAB chair and Student Life Assistant
  • Maintain frequent communication with SAAB directors & the campus team
  • Recruit and work with student volunteers on various projects
  • Establish relationships with students, faculty and staff
  • Partners with Student Life Communications Coordinator for marketing ideas (All marketing must be viewed by Coordinator before production.)
  • Perform additional clerical duties
  • Other duties as assigned

Required Skills:

  • Must qualify for work-study during semester of employment
  • Must complete Student Leader application form on MySL, submit resume and interview with the respective campus Student Life Assistant and Student Life Coordinator for the position
  • Be able to travel to various ACC campuses when needed
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office and Web browsers
  • Have excellent written and interpersonal communication skills
  • Able to work an established work schedule
  • The ability to work independently given departmental policies and guidelines
  • An interest in and respect for the unique diverse multicultural environment
  • Demonstrate creativity and positive attitude
  • Must attend all required SAAB workshops as set forth by the SAAB Process holder
